Most young people stay on in full-time education after year 11. This can be: at a further education college (such as North Lindsey College).; at a sixth form college (such as John Leggott College).; in a school sixth form (such as the Vale Academy or South Axholme Academy, Sir John Nelthorpe school or Engineering UTC …

Ms Sheila Smith Director of … on the market corbridgeWebNorth Lincolnshire Child and Adolescent Mental Health Service provide a specialist assessment for children with neurodevelopmental disorders. The assessment will look at all your child’s strengths and weaknesses to provide a full developmental profile.
